    PULLMAN, Wash. - An ex
perimental method of planting
could greatly reduce erosion and
be cheaper than conventional
planting, says a U.S. Department
of Agriculture scientist.
Preliminary tests show no-till
planting of wheat in paired rows
controls soil erosion 5n slopes
without scarificing yields, says soil
scientist Robert I. Papendick with
USDA’s Agricultural Research
Service in Pullman, Wash.
Papendick says the Pacific
Northwest is the ideal place to test
the new planting concept. “With
no-till planting, erosion in this area
can be held to less than two tons

Paired-row wheat offers less erosion, higher yields
per acre per year,” he says. “This
compares with a possible soil loss
of 20 tons per acre or more from
land planted by conventional
tillage. That’s a savings of 90
percent.
“In the past, small grains, such
as wheat and barley, have not
yielded as well when planted on no
till land as when planted with
conventional tillage or plowing,”
says Papendick. “But by com
bining the paired-row concept with
use of a no-till seed drill, our test
plots are yielding as much grain as
conventionally tilled plots.”

The paired-row concept also
gives farmers new options for
removing weeds. The 15 inches
between rows allows ample space
for limited tillage and herbicide
treatment, whereas conventional
planting allows only 7 inches
between rows.
“Paired-row planting also offers
possibilities for more efficient
fertilizer use,” says microbiologist
Lloyd F. Elliott with the research
agency here.

The concept involves placing the
fertilizer between and below the
seed row, says Elliott. This
arrangement “hides” the fertilizer
from weeds, while increasing the
amount of nutrients going to the
plant.
The drill consists of three pairs
of 24-inch-diameter, offset double
disks mounted on an 8-foot-long
tool bar. The paired seed disks are
umuitted Kehind and
2-M- inches off to the left and right
sides of the fertilizer disks.
“At the time of seeding,” says
Elliott, “one set of double disks
bunds fertilizer, such as aqua
(272 KG)
ammonia, beneath the seed and
between the paired rows. The disks
simultaneously cover the fertilizer
with a layer of soil, which prevents
rapid volatilization of the fer
tilizer.”
